Checking MOT Status

As the proof of MOT status is now held on a secure database we recommend that you use the new internet or telephone services to obtain and validate the information whenever you need to do so, for example, before you buy a second hand car. It is possible to check through all of the old MOT information on line.

Checking the MOT status of a vehicle is quick and easy, simply visit the MOT website www.motinfo.gov.uk or call 0870 330 0444

To check the status you will need the registration mark of the vehicle and either the document reference number from the V5C registration certificate or the test number from the new style MOT test certificate.

The MOT Test

The MOT test checks that your vehicle complies with the minimum standards required for lawful use on the road.

The MOT test is not a substitute for proper and regular servicing. Passing the MOT test does not mean that your vehicle will remain safe for the following 12 months. All vehicles need proper and regular servicing irrespective of the MOT test.
